Aircraft Description
N6667D is a 1965 Volaircraft 10A, a single-engine reciprocating (piston) aircraft registered to Robinett Roger A in Centertown, MO. This aircraft holds a standard airworthiness certificate issued by the Federal Aviation Administration on July 19, 1965. The registration certificate was issued on January 2, 1992.
